This wine jumped out of my glass tonight and screamed “dont forget about cabfranc!” At nearly 50% cabernet franc this wine has bordeaux tendencies. According to the good wikipedia:
“Cabernet Franc is lighter than Cabernet Sauvignon (of which it is a parent),[2] contributing finesse and a peppery perfume to blends with more robust grapes. Depending on growing region and the style of wine, additional aromas can include tobacco, raspberry, and cassis, somtimes even violets. The Cabernet franc wine’s color is bright pale red.”
